TICKET-4182: Signature check failed on profile-shard migration batch 7. The Veldra user-profile store is mid-shard split; the migrator signs each batch before replay. New folks: don't rerun the batch until the signature verifies, or shard 7 diverges. Verification uses the shard-migration signing key, rotated last sprint. Current key is below.

deploy key for kagup-bawig: bky9_ZMq28eTw9

Ticket #4471 — Vaultlock on ReportForge exports

Hey on-call, heads up: the ReportForge export scheduler is spitting out CSVs with timestamps shifted by 5 hours again. Root cause looks like the tz column in the tenant config got wiped during the Kestrel migration, so everything defaults to UTC while customers in Port Alden expect local time. Fix lives behind the config vault, which auto-locked after three failed unseal attempts (sorry, that was me). To unseal it and patch the tz defaults, use the recovery passphrase below.

vault phrase of yaguf-hahaf = druath-holix

// Order cutoff rule — Marrowbell Bakery backend
//
// Orders placed after the daily cutoff roll to the next bake day.
// The cutoff exists because dough proofing starts early evening and
// the kitchen at the Harwick Lane site can't absorb late additions.
// If you're new: don't change these without checking with the ops
// lead, since delivery routing reads the same values. The cutoff
// constants are defined immediately below.

limits module of fajof-yaweg:
PRIORITIES = {
    "briiel": 914,
    "zorvan": 452,
    "jorath": 66,
}

**Handover: digest scheduler — from Priya's notes to Tomas**

Hey — before you review the batch email digest PR for Wrenmail, a few things. The scheduler now buckets users by timezone instead of one global send, and retries moved to a separate worker. Watch for the off-by-one on the cron window; I patched it but a second pair of eyes would help. The staging scheduler is currently running with the values below.

config for tagaf-bawif:
[norok]
host = norok.ordinworks.local
user = norok_svc
database = norok_prod